Neither made it that far in 2013. Not even close. Federer lost his second match at the All England Club. Nadal exited in the first round, a year after bowing out in the second. With play at Wimbledon starting Monday, Federer and Nadal are eager to return to the heights they once reached with regularity at the grass-court Grand Slam tournament. They sound certain that they are prepared to fare better than 12 months ago -- and, as might be expected from a seven-time champion, Federer came right out and called himself "a contender." "I feel like, yeah, if things click here, I should be able to win the tournament," Federer said Saturday. "I feel I have a very good chance again this year. I hope to utilize my fitness, the amount of matches Ive played this year," he added. "So Im really coming in with a much better feeling." Federer tuned up for Wimbledon, where he is seeded fourth, by winning a title on grass at Halle, Germany, last weekend. That showing gave Federer all the assurance he needed that his game is in prime form at the moment, especially on the slick surface he dominated for a decade. Last season, Federer explained, there were "certain things I wanted to do, but I couldnt figure out or couldnt do it." "This year," he continued, "I feel all the options are there. Return, serve, serve and volley, come in, my backhand -- everything is working to my liking. For that reason, I feel Im a bit more relaxed mentally, because I know it is there. I clearly want to do better than last year, theres no doubt about it." So does the second-seeded Nadal, of course. He reached five Wimbledon finals and earned a pair of trophies, including by edging Federer 9-7 in the fifth set in 2008. They met in three consecutive title matches at the All England Club from 2006-08, and could meet in the semifinals this year. First things first, though. Nadal has a test in the first round against big-hitting Martin Klizan, then could face Lukas Rosol, the man who stunned the Spaniard in 2012s second round. The third round could bring a challenge from tough server Ivo Karlovic. For now, Nadal is most pleased with the state of his left knee, which acted up during his 7-6 (4), 7-6 ( , 6-4 loss in 2013 to 135th-ranked Steve Darcis, saying it "hurts less this year than last year." Thats allowed Nadal to put in longer hours than usual on the practice courts this week, a key as the nine-time French Open champion transitions from clay to grass, on which he has lost three matches in a row. A year ago at Wimbledon, a 6-7 (5), 7-6 (5), 7-5, 7-6 (5) loss to 116th-ranked Sergiy Stakhovsky ended Federers streak of getting at least to the quarterfinals at 36 consecutive major tournaments. It was Federers earliest Grand Slam defeat since May 2003. Somber that day, at least Federer can joke about it now. He said that when he ran into Stakhovsky on Friday, they kidded around about how they could only meet in the final this year, because they were drawn into opposite sides of the bracket. LOUIS - John Lackey was just as advertised for the St. Louis Cardinals. Their post-season power surge has been a big surprise.Kolten Wong hit a two-run homer to snap a seventh-inning tie, Matt Carpenter went deep for the third straight game and Lackey pitched St. Louis past the Los Angeles Dodgers 3-1 Monday night to give the Cardinals a 2-1 lead in their best-of-five NL Division Series.Well, we just kind of knew what we were going to get, St. Louis manager Mike Matheny said. He wants the ball. He proves it by how he goes out and throws.Facing elimination in St. Louis for the second consecutive post-season, the Dodgers will turn to ace Clayton Kershaw on short rest Tuesday night in Game 4. Shelby Miller makes his first playoff start for the Cardinals, one win from a fourth straight trip to the NL Championship Series.The Cardinals finished off Los Angeles in a six-game NLCS last fall, knocking out Kershaw in the fifth inning of a 9-0 blowout in the final game.Two runners reached against Trevor Rosenthal in the ninth before he earned his second save of the series a€” with an assist from the grounds crew on a rainy night.Rosenthal said he was unable to find his footing, missing badly on consecutive pitches to Juan Uribe, before the grounds crew applied a drying agent and raked the mound. The right-hander then threw a pair of practice pitches and regained his stride, retiring the next two batters on flies to right for his sixth career post-season save.Hanley Ramirez had three of the Dodgers seven hits, including an RBI double in the sixth.Lackey, acquired from Boston at the trade deadline, gave up five hits in seven innings with eight strikeouts. The veteran right-hander improved to 7-5 in post-season play, including three wins for the Red Sox last year a€” one against St. Louis in the World Series.I think theres definitely different energy, different adrenaline level. And that can take you to special places when you use it the right way, Lackey said. The atmosphere tonight was great. Fans were unbelievable. You feel that. You feed off that. If you channel it the right way, it can definitely help you out.Asked what made the 35-year-old Lackey so tough, Dodgers manager Don Mattingly mentioned plate umpire Dale Scott.I thought Dale was very generous, Mattingly said. We had a lot of guys complaining about the strike zone. We felt like he was really generous, and that puts you in a bind.You cant go too far with it, but really generous.St. Louis hit 105 homers in the regular season, the second-lowest total in the majors, ahead of only Kansas City. But the Cardinals have shown plenty of power in the playoffs, scoring 10 of their 15 runs on six homers in three games.Carpenter connected in the third and then Wong, the rookie second baseman who was picked off to end a World Seeries loss against Boston last year, hit a two-run shot off loser Scott Elbert to put the Cardinals ahead 3-1.
